2000 Ford Expedition Harmonic Balancer Parts Q&A

  • Q: How to service the harmonic balancer and crankshaft pulley on 2000 Ford Expedition?
    A: The procedure to service harmonic balancers and crankshaft pulleys starts with taking out the engine cooling fan and fan shroud before removing the drive belt. The Crankshaft Damper Remover should replace the crankshaft pulley bolt so that you can separate the crankshaft pulley. The installation should begin by removing any sealant which remains unsecured after four minutes so cleaning with Metal Surface Cleaner F4AZ-l9A536-RA or equivalent WSE-M513392-A ford specification will cause the area to dry for a duration of minimum four minutes or until dry in order to prevent oil leakage. Wet the woodruff key slot of the crankshaft pulley with either Silicone Gasket and Sealant F7AZ-19554-EA or its equivalent which matches Ford specification WSE-M4G323-A4. The crankshaft pulley installation requires the Crankshaft Damper Replacer tool. Use the bolt and washer to complete the installation by originally reaching 90 Nm (66.15 ft. lbs.) and then loosening it before applying 47 - 53 Nm (34 - 39 ft. lbs.) torque while finally rotating the bolt precisely 85 - 90 degrees. End the procedure by putting back the drive belt followed by the engine cooling fan and the accompanying fan shroud.
